! 제품 버전을 정확하게 입력해 주세요.
제품 버전이 정확하게 기재되어 있지 않은 경우,
최신 버전을 기준으로 안내 드리므로
더욱 빠르고 명확한 안내를 위해
제품 버전을 정확하게 입력해 주세요!

보고서의 Text에 함수를 이용하여 색상을 입힐 경우, Preview 및 Export 작동 문의 > Q&A | 토론

본문 바로가기

ActiveReportsJS

Q&A | 토론

디자이너 보고서의 Text에 함수를 이용하여 색상을 입힐 경우, Preview 및 Export 작동 문의

페이지 정보

작성자 inno 작성일 2022-12-20 17:58 조회 368회 댓글 0건
제품 버전 : ActiveReportsJS V3

본문

첨부파일

안녕하세요,


Table 내의 Text에 아래와 같이 특정 값에 따라 색상을 구분하는 함수를 사용하였습니다.

함수의 양이 많아서 그런지, 디자이너에서 보고서 Preview가 열리지 않고 보고서 Export 시에도 시간이 많이 소요됩니다.

(첨부드린 샘플 excel 보고서를 export시 약 20분정도 소요)


데이터의 양에 따라 다르겠지만, 색상 Case를 2가지로 구분하였을때는 기존보다 조금 시간이 걸리기는 했지만 크게 차이는 없었는데, 많은 Case에 대해 색상을 구분하다 보니 Tool에서 Viewer가 열리지 않고 export시 시간이 더 소요되는 것 같습니다.


여러가지 Case에 대해 색상을 구분할 때, Tool이 버벅이지 않고 사용할 수 있는 방법이 있을까요?

아니면 함수 내에서 최적화가 필요한 방법이 있다면, 알려주시면 좋을 것 같습니다.


보고서 생성에 사용한 rdlx-json 파일과, export한 샘플 파일을 함께 첨부드립니다.


감사합니다.


사용한 함수 : 

{Switch(#TextBox14 = "BCCH-BCH [5gNR]", "#ff0000", #TextBox14 = "BCCH-DL-SCH [5gNR]", "#8B4513", #TextBox14 = "PCCH [5gNR]", "#66CDAA", #TextBox14 = "DL-CCCH [5gNR]", "#0000FF", #TextBox14 = "DL-DCCH [5gNR]", "#00FF00", #TextBox14 = "UL-CCCH [5gNR]", "#FFA500", #TextBox14 = "UL-DCCH [5gNR]", "#800080", #TextBox14 = "UL-CCCH1 [5gNR]", "#695A80", #TextBox14 = "Specific Message", "#8B8B00", #TextBox14 = "BCCH-BCH [Lte]", "#ff0000", #TextBox14 = "BCCH-DL-SCH [Lte]", "#8B4513", #TextBox14 = "PCCH [Lte]", "#66CDAA", #TextBox14 = "DL-CCCH [Lte]", "#0000FF", #TextBox14 = "DL-DCCH [Lte]", "#00FF00", #TextBox14 = "UL-CCCH [Lte]", "#FFA500", #TextBox14 = "UL-DCCH [Lte]", "#800080", #TextBox14 = "UL-CCCH1 [Lte]", "#695A80")}




 


  • 페이스북으로 공유
  • 트위터로  공유
  • 링크 복사
  • 카카오톡으로 보내기

댓글목록

등록된 댓글이 없습니다.

1 답변

디자이너 Re: 보고서의 Text에 함수를 이용하여 색상을 입힐 경우, Preview 및 Export 작동 문의

추천0 이 글을 추천하셨습니다 비추천0

페이지 정보

작성자 GCK폴 작성일 2022-12-29 09:51 댓글 0건

본문

안녕하세요 그레이프시티입니다.



답변이 많이 늦어져서 죄송합니다.

아래와 같이 함수를 쓰시기 보다는 보여지는 데이터를 자체로 색상으로 변형하면 도움이 될것 같습니다.

{Switch("BCCH-BCH [5gNR]", "#ff0000"... 

또한 샘플리포트 자체에 높이가 1000in로 설정되어 있고 테이블과 데이터셋도 동일하게 4개가 잡혀 있는데 어떠한 특별한 이유가 있으실까요?


감사합니다.

그레이프시티

댓글목록

등록된 댓글이 없습니다.

메시어스 홈페이지를 통해 제품에 대해서 더 자세히 알아 보세요!
홈페이지 바로가기
메시어스 홈페이지를 통해 제품에 대해서 더 자세히 알아 보세요!
홈페이지 바로가기
이메일 : sales-kor@mescius.com | 전화 : 1670-0583 | 경기도 과천시 과천대로 7길 33, 디테크타워 B동 1107호 메시어스(주) 대표자 : 허경명 | 사업자등록번호 : 123-84-00981 | 통신판매업신고번호 : 2013-경기안양-00331 ⓒ 2024 MESCIUS inc. All rights reserved.